Baked Parmesan Potato Wedges

Baked parmesan potato wedges are crispy, crunchy on the outside, and savory and tender on the inside. They are perfectly roasted and can be paired with a juicy turkey burger!

Prep Time: 5 minutes

Ingredients  

  • 2 to 4 Large Potatoes
  • 2 Tablespoons Butter
  • 1 Tablespoons Olive Oil
  • 1/2 Cup Parmesan cheese Grated
  • 1 Tablespoons Garlic powder
  • 1 Tablespoons Italian Seasoning
  • 1 Teaspoon Paprika
  • Salt and Pepper To Taste
  • Fresh parsley
  • Water
  • Ice

Instructions

  • Preheat your oven to 425°F and line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
  • Wash the potatoes and cut them into wedges. Make sure they are similar in size for even baking.
    2 to 4 Large Potatoes
  • In a large bowl, add water along with ice and allow your potatoes to soak for 30 minutes.
    Water, Ice
  • Remove, dry wedges and combine olive oil and seasonings to them and mix well.
    2 to 4 Large Potatoes, 2 Tablespoons Butter, 1 Tablespoons Garlic powder, 1 Tablespoons Italian Seasoning, 1 Teaspoon Paprika, Salt and Pepper, 1 Tablespoons Olive Oil
  • Place the coated potato wedges on the prepared baking sheet in a single layer, making sure they are not touching each other.
  • Bake in the preheated oven for about 30-35 minutes, or until the wedges are golden brown and crispy.
  • Melt butter, add parsley and pour over the wedges.
    2 Tablespoons Butter, Fresh parsley
  • Sprinkle Parmesan cheese over the wedges and serve.
    1/2 Cup Parmesan cheese
